Step-by-step explanation:
To solve the question above, when we have an integer ( positive or negative) that is raised to a negative power, this means the reciprocal of that integer raised to the positive power
Example:
a⁻ⁿ = 1/aⁿ
a) 4⁻³ = 1/4³
= 1/(4 × 4 × 4)
= 1/64
= 0.015625
b) 13⁻² = 1/13²
= 1/(13 × 13)
= 1/169
= 0.0059171598
c)(-3)⁻² = 1/-3²
= 1/(-3 × -3)
= 1/9
= 0.1111111111
